Overview
In today's AI-enabled workplace, managers need to be equipped with knowledge and skills to harness AI technologies to manage themselves and the workforce effectively and in ways that respect human values. Students will gain a foundational understanding of AI concepts and their implications for managing themselves and others at work. The course covers topics such as harnessing AI in people management and business processes, the impact of AI on job roles and employment, the use of AI to manage organisational changes, strategies for using AI to achieve work-life balance, and the human resource, legal, ethical, and sustainability considerations of using AI in the workplace.
This course can be taken as a prescribed elective course in Human Resource Management, International Business, and Innovation, Strategy, and Entrepreneurship specialisations.
